I drive a 2002 Buick Rendezvous.. Every time I start the car a couple seconds later there is a rattling sound under neath my car on the driver side. I took it to Midas just today and the mechanic said he didn't know what it was but it looks like something that I don't need. Was wondering if any of you kind people would know what it is. I can definitely record a video and send you one if needed. I just want to know what this is.. The rattling sound is there for a couple minutes then goes away
What makes this problem better or worse?
Nothing. It's just a rattling sound that stops after it's been on awhile

It could be something with the exhaust or heat shield. Also a bad catalytic converter will cause a rattling. At this point your best bet is to bring it to another shop for a second opinion. Here is a link to find one near you. https://repairpal.com/repair-shops Alex
my ole truck did that for a while.start it up,sometimes sounded like a rod knocking(loud). it did this several times on start up,but couldn't hear it while driving, or sometimes at idle,so it wasn't a rod,cause that don't go away! it quit making that sound for 1 year,started back,took it to a muffler shop,quit before I got there. it started again in a couple weeks,took back to muffler shop,this time still rattling,replaced 1 converter.the inside had broken loose and was lodged inside somehow,so sometimes hear it,sometimes not,but fixed now @338,000 miles! maybe you'll get lucky and only be a heat shield rattling.good luck....
